So is "Sharia" analogous to "Allah" in it's usage?  I know people often associate it with Islam, but I'm just a bit curious now.

Sharia laws are islamic laws. Basically it means making laws based on quran and other religious writing. Those laws are very hostile to those who aren't muslims and things like converting to other religion are punishable by death.

I certainly wouldn't want to live in a country with Sharia laws in place, but it is funny that many christian fundies are basically screaming warnings about sharia law while at the same time demanding laws based on bible...
